Transaction 7f2e90e644e3129fcbad2cba866a496d08e5cb64cd36e91fc919ec6381833997

3 Input
2 Outputs
  • 7f2e90e644e3129fcbad2cba866a496d08e5cb64cd36e91fc919ec6381833997:0
  • value  34000000
    address  14DYc8tdNNg6LorK5FBFq5cc2ZasYUZxdH
  • 7f2e90e644e3129fcbad2cba866a496d08e5cb64cd36e91fc919ec6381833997:1
  • value  7011503
    address  3FWP5C6AAEWcU5xo4ky8YcX2AhBzG3Get6